Chicken Avocado Melt Sandwich (Printable)

Warm, layered sandwich with shredded chicken, ripe avocado, and melted cheese on crispy buttered bread.

# What You'll Need:

→ Poultry

01 - 2 cups cooked chicken breast, shredded or sliced

→ Vegetables & Fruit

02 - 1 large ripe avocado, sliced
03 - 1 medium tomato, sliced
04 - 1/4 small red onion, thinly sliced (optional)

→ Dairy

05 - 4 slices cheddar, Monterey Jack, or Swiss cheese

→ Bread

06 - 8 slices sourdough, country bread, or sandwich bread

→ Condiments

07 - 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
08 - 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ard

→ Seasonings

09 - Salt, to taste
10 - Freshly ground black pepper, to taste
11 - 2 tablespoons unsalted butter (for toasting)

# Directions:

01 - Whisk together mayonnaise and Dijon mustard in a small bowl until evenly combined.
02 - Lay out all bread slices and spread the mayo-mustard mixture on one side of each slice.
03 - Top half the bread slices with chicken, followed by avocado slices, tomato, red onion if desired, and cheese. Season generously with salt and pepper.
04 - Place remaining bread slices on top, spread-side down, to form 4 complete sandwiches.
05 - Warm a large skillet or grill pan over medium heat and melt 1 tablespoon butter.
06 - Cook sandwiches in batches, pressing lightly. Grill 3–4 minutes per side until bread is golden brown and cheese has melted, adding additional butter as needed.
07 - Transfer sandwiches to a cutting board and let rest for 1 minute. Slice diagonally and serve immediately while warm.

02 -
  • Do not rush the toasting process, low and steady heat melts the cheese before burning the bread
  • Avocado should be at room temperature for the best creamy texture against the warm filling
  • Pressing the sandwich lightly with your spatula helps everything meld together beautifully
03 -
  • Warm your bread in the oven for a few minutes before assembling for extra crunch
  • Use a box grater to shred your cheese for faster, more even melting
